Culinary techniques for crispy food textures
Overview
Culinary experts provide technical guidance on achieving and maintaining crispy textures in various food preparation methods.
To ensure a professional coating for fried foods, chefs suggest drying ingredients thoroughly before coating and refrigerating breaded items for 15 to 30 minutes to compact the crust. Maintaining oil temperatures between 170°C and 180°C is noted as critical to prevent grease absorption or burning.
In baking, expert Rodrigo Alexander explains that the loss of crispness in bread is caused by the hygroscopic nature of wheat flour starches, which absorb moisture. He notes that a “powerful burst of heat” during baking is necessary to develop a strong crust.
